Private Sub ListBox1_KeyPress(ByVal KeyAscii As MSForms.ReturnInteger) 其中KeyANSI 必需。整数值,代表标准的数字 ANSI 键代码。 3)Click 事件:用鼠标单击控件发生此事件 语法:Private Sub ListBox1_Click() 4)DblClick 事件当用户指向一个对象并双击鼠标时,发生 DblClick 事件。 语法:Private Sub ListBox1_D...
If ListBox1.ListCount < 1 Then MsgBox "请先获取数据表字段" Exit Sub End If For i = 0 To ListBox1.ListCount - 1 ListBox1.Selected(i) = True Next End Sub '下面是列表框可多选时,重置选择的方法 Private Sub 重置_Click() If ListBox1.ListCount < 1 Then MsgBox "请先获取数据表字段"...
Private Sub CommandButton1_Click() ListBox1.ColumnHeads = False '不显示表头 ListBox1.RowSource = "" '默认为空,本例中因为其它控件已经设置了,所以要先设置为空,不然下面的listBox1.list()冲突 ListBox1.TextAlign = fmTextAlignCenter '设置居中显示 ListBox1.ColumnWidths = "48磅;48磅;48磅;48磅...
列表控件也支持列表头部,表头在.RowSource范围之上一行,这个用着不便,所以相同的功能用ListView控件代替。删除ListView用me.controls.remove ListBox1.name方式删除,这个写法在不同环境下有一些差别,格式:Object.controls.remove 列表名 新建代码 Private Sub CommandButton1_Click()''' 新建ListBox控件 delAllListB...
其中Object是一个对象,如ListBox、ComboBox等等。index为索引号,索引号有一些条件限制,图中有说明。重点:数据绑定不能为RowRource绑定的数据,不然会报错。如下图所示,做了个报错提示框。而右边就可以正常删除,也做了个提示框。No.2 代码如下:Private Sub CommandButton1_Click()Dim l As StringIf Me....
Private Sub cmdbUp_Click() Dim i As Integer ' 确保ListBox有选中的项目 If ListBox1.ListIndex <> -1 Then ' 遍历列表框的项目 For i = 0 To ListBox1.ListCount - 1 If ListBox1.Selected(i) And i <> 0 Then temp = ListBox1.List(i) ListBox1.List(i) = ...
ListBox属性 若是单行选择,选中的值可以直接用ListBox.Value获得,而设置多行选择以后列表框的值就不唯一,不能用value属性获得列表框里面的值。同时需要注意的是,设置多行选择后列表框的Click事件失效,应选择Change事件。 以下代码供参考: Private Sub ListBox1_Change() Dim arr() As Single For i = 0 To Us...
End Sub'将员工信息填入 textboxPrivate Sub ListEmp_Click() Dim i As Integer, IDStringCut As String Dim arr, brr Dim sql As String IDStringCut= Mid(ListEmp.Value,1, InStr(ListEmp.Value, Space(2)) -1) sql="select * from 员工 where 编号='"& IDStringCut &"'"rst.Open sql, cnn,...
ALT+F11打开VBE界面,选择工程窗口中Listbox控件所在工作表的代码区, 步骤3: 在代码区选择下面所示的“各个事件”,并输入代码即可。 '将选中的内容,录入单元格Private Sub ListBox1_Click() ActiveCell = ListBox1.TextEnd Sub'列表框赋值Private Sub Worksheet_SelectionChange(ByVal Target As Range) If Target....
TwoClick:用户必须双击以激活项,项文本在用户将鼠标指针移动到项上时更改颜色。 激活ListView 中的项与只选择项是不同的。当激活某个项时,通常会在 ItemActivate 事件的事件处理程序中执行一个操作。例如,当激活某个项时,您可能会打开一个文件或显示一个允许用户对项进行编辑的对话框。通常,项的激活是通过用户对...